body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,textarea,blockquote,th,td,p,span {margin:0px;padding:0px;font:12px/18px "Lucida Grande", "Lucida Sans", Geneva, Arial, Verdana, sans-serif;}
p {line-height:16px;padding:6px 0px;}
a {text-decoration:none;color:#000080;}
.underline {text-decoration:underline}
a:hover, a:visited {color:#000080;}
th {text-align:left;}
img {border:none;}
.floatRight {float:right;}
.floatLeft {float:left;}
.clear {clear:both;}
ul {list-style-type:none;}
.opacity80 {opacity:0.6;filter:alpha(opacity=60);}
ul.standard {list-style-position:outside;padding-left:40px;list-style-type:disc;}
ul.standard li{padding-left:5px;}
ol.standard {list-style-position:outside;padding-left:40px;}
.videoSpacer {margin-bottom:6px;}
a.normalLink {color:#66553D;}
p,span, li {color:#66553d;}
.width150{width:150px;}
.marginRight20 {margin-right:20px;}
.siteContainer {margin:0px auto;width:850px;}
ul#topNav {padding-top:2px;opacity:0.6;}
ul#topNav li {padding:0px 10px 0px 9px;border-right:1px solid #e7e1db;display:inline;font-size:10px;list-style-type:none;}
ul#topNav a {color:#fff;text-decoration:none;}
ul#topNav li.lastItem {border-right:none;}
#homepageDefaultHeader {background:url(images/hp_top_bgnd1.png) repeat-x top left;height:399px;}
#homepageDefaultHeader #peopleContainer {background:url(images/hp_top_bgnd1.png) no-repeat top center;height:399px;}
#homepageDefaultHeader #peopleContainer {background:url(images/hp_top_bgnd2.png) no-repeat top center !important;height:400px;}
#defaultHomeSelector .siteContainer img {margin-top:10px;}
#defaultHomeSelector {cursor:pointer;}
.homeContentGradient {background:url(images/hp_top_bgnd3.png) repeat-x top left;height:138px;}
.productsContainer {background:url(images/hp_top_bgnd5.png) no-repeat top center;margin-top:-156px;padding-top:20px;height:308px;}
.featuredProductContainer {float:left;width:755px;height:125px;padding:15px 0 0 15px;margin:12px 0 0 40px;}
#featuredItemList .current {background-position:bottom left;}
#topNavChat {height:25px;width:200px;background:url(images/hp_top_bgnd6.png) top left no-repeat;display:block;}
#mainNavContainer {margin-top:20px;position:relative;}
#mainNavContainer ul {list-style-type:none;}
#mainNavContainer ul li.posRelative {padding:5px 10px;font-size:14px;display:block;float:left;list-style-type:none;line-height:24px;font-weight:bold;}
#mainNavContainer ul li.posRelative a span{font-size:14px;}
#mainNavContainer a, #mainNavContainer a span {text-decoration:none;color:#fff;}
#mainNavContainer .mainMenuDropDown {color:#FFFFFF;position:absolute;margin-left:-40px;margin-top:-8px;}
#mainNavContainer #mainDropDown {}
#mainNavContainer #aboutUsDropDown {margin-left:-56px;}
.mainMenuDropDown ul {padding-left:25px;padding-top:22px;}
.mainMenuDropDown ul li {display:block;z-index:-1;width:90%;line-height:18px;padding:0px;}
#mainNavContainer ul li.current .mainMenuDropDown {padding-left:20px;}
#mainNavContainer ul li.current .menuBlueLink {background:transparent url(images/hp_top_bgnd8.png) no-repeat scroll left top;color:#000;float:left;height:24px;line-height:24px;padding:0px 15px 0px 20px;font-size:14px;cursor:pointer;}
#mainNavContainer ul li.current .menuBlueLinkClose {background:transparent url(images/hp_top_bgnd9.png) no-repeat scroll left top;float:left;height:24px;width:5px;cursor:pointer;}
#mainNavContainer .mainMenuDropDown {left:10px;}
.mainMenuDropDown ul li a span{width:100%;display:block;font-size:12px !important;}
#mainNavContainer .mainMenuDropDown ul li a:hover span {color:#3BB3E0;}
#mainDropDown ul li a:hover {color:#3BB3E0;}
#mainDropDown ul li a:hover, #learnMoreDropDown ul li a:hover, #aboutUsDropDown ul li a:hover {color:#3BB3E0;}
#mainNavContainer .top {background:url(images/hp_top_bgnd10.png) no-repeat top center;width:154px;}
#mainNavContainer .bottom {background:url(images/hp_top_bgnd11.png) no-repeat top center;width:154px;height:14px;}
.posRelative {position:relative;}
#footer {background:url(images/hp_top_bgnd4.png) repeat-x 0 bottom;color:#fff;height:214px;padding-top:20px;}
#footer a {color:#fff;text-decoration:none;}
#footer ul#bottomLine {float:right;text-align:right;width:600px;}
#bottomLine li {display:inline;margin-left:20px;}
#bottomContainer {margin-top:-5px;color:#fff;}
#footer .copyright {float:left;font-size:11px;}
#footer h4 {padding:0px;color:#00cdf8;}
#footer ul li {color:#fff;}
#footer ul { width:120px;float:left;color:#cccccc;margin-right:20px;list-style-type:none;}
#footer ul li.h4 { font-size:13px;margin-bottom:5px;font-weight:bold;padding:0px;}
#footer ul li { font-size:11px;padding:3px 0;}
.normalSite {color:#0B5669;}
.customHeader4 {font-size:14px;padding:20px 0 0 0;color:#666;margin-top:50px;}
.standardStyling {float:left;display:block;height:21px;line-height:21px;padding:0px 10px 0px 15px;color:#cc6e28;cursor:pointer;}
.closeStandardStyle {float:left;display:block;width:5px;height:21px;}
a:hover .standardStyling, a:hover .closeStandardStyle {background-position:0px -51px;}
#cloudServers .smallGreyLink {color:#cc6e28}
a .smallGreyLink {background:url(images/hp_top_bgnd15.png) no-repeat top left;color:#cc6e28;cursor:pointer;}
.smallGreyLinkClose {color:#cc6e28;}
a .smallGreyLinkClose {background:url(images/hp_top_bgnd16.png) no-repeat top left;color:#cc6e28;cursor:pointer;}
.featureContainer {margin-top:-30px;width:350px;float:left;}
.featureContainer2 {padding-left:50px;}
.otherFeatureContainer {float:left;width:350px;}
.featureListHeader {color:#66553D;margin-top:20px;font-weight:bold;font-size:14px;padding:10px 0px;}
ul.featureList {list-style-type:disc;list-style-position:inside;margin-left:10px;}
.addOnProductContainer {margin:15px 0 0 50px;padding:15px;}
.addOnProducts {width:350px;float:left;}
.addOnProducts2 {padding-left:45px;}
.addOnProductContainer p {padding:14px 0 0 0;}
.addOnProductContainer span {margin-top:8px;color:#47ad41;}
#footer #footerLiveChat {background:url(images/hp_top_bgnd17.png) no-repeat top center;}
#footer #footerOrderNow {background:url(images/hp_top_bgnd18.png) no-repeat top center;}
#footer .icons {padding:40px 30px 0px 30px;display:block;float:left;color:#36ccf7;margin-top:60px;}
#footer .icons:hover {cursor:pointer;}
#footer .iconWithBorder {border-right:1px solid #868686;}
#footer #linkToUs {background:url(images/hp_top_bgnd19.png) no-repeat scroll left center;padding:15px 20px;color:#fff;margin-top:10px;margin-left:10px;width:170px;border-top:1px solid #868686;display:block;text-decoration:underline;}